Recognition of Degree :::
-
The degree of Ayurvedacharya, B.A.M.S is recognized by
Central Council of
Indian Medicine (C.C.I.M.), New Delhi & Dept. of AYUSH, Ministry of Health
& Family Welfare, Govt. of India. The degree of Ayurvedacharya,
B.A.M.S. is recognised throughout the nation.
-
Students who are awarded degree of B.A.M.S. from Vinoba Bhave
University, Hazaribagh (Jharkhand) and have completed there internship
with the College Hospital can be registered in any State Ayurvedic Council
as a Ayurvedic Medical Practitioner in Para 'A'. They are also eligible
for M.D./M.S. Ayurved, Post-graduate course in any University.
Syllabus
:::
Central Council
of India Medicine, Govt. of India, has provided the syllabus of B.A.M.S.
Degree Course. It is divided in three stages :
|
First
Professional |
Duration : 1½
Years |
|
The duration of the
first professional is from month of July to
December of next year. The subjects, question
paper & full marks are as follows : |

Compulsory Conditions Regarding
Subjects
:::
-
Regular attendance
-
Performance in internal
Assessment Examination.
-
Practical Record Books,
Clinical (Long & Short) case papers.
-
75% attendance in
theoretical & Practical classes.
At the end of the course, an
assessment is conducted for about one week to judge the grade of individual
students and they are awarded in the college annual function, as per grading
given by experts.
Students who do not fulfill the above conditions are not eligible to appear
in any of the university examination. The annual examination is held as per
the university norms.
